Working with the Research Team at Seven Star Consultants

At Seven Star Consultants Ltd, the selected candidate is expected to utilize professional skills to support research and development activities. The research intern will work in a team, to fulfil organizational goals and initiatives related to research, data analysis, knowledge management and multi-sectoral human and economic development activities.

As a research intern with Seven Star Consultants Ltd, the successful candidate will have an opportunity to gain experience and attain skills in multiple facets of research and international development, and other activities related to daily operations and administrative duties in a professional environment:

Profile

Ideal candidates should be passionate about social impact and international development. They must possess a minimum of a bachelor’s degree related to Economics, public policy, research and statistics, demographic studies, development studies and relevant professional experience. They must be willing to develop their professional skills and contribute to the growth of an organization dedicated to economic and social development. Assist the research lead with activities related to the development and implementation of research projects. Other functions within the job purview include collecting and processing of field data for the survey components, provide administrative support to the research officer.

The ideal candidate should be able to constructively review written documents. Have literature search/survey skills, possess data collection and analysis skills, working knowledge of Microsoft Excel and at least one statistical analysis software, Such as SPSS, Nvivo, R-project.

Key Responsibilities

  1. Assist in developing accurate and efficient tests to be used in surveys that are to be carried out
  2. Assist in Developing training schedule and training notes
  3. Assist in organizing workshops
  4. Assist in creation of work plans and timelines
  5. Working with teams to find solutions to risks and issues and reduce risk and work with stakeholders on appropriate solutions as and when required.
  6. Participate in data collection and analysis
  7. Support data entry, processing, analysis and validation.
  8. Represent and make presentations on behalf of the organization from time to time
  9. Actively participate in client presentations

Qualifications

  1. Bachelors in Economics, research and statistics, demographic studies, public policy, development studies or any other related field.
  2. Minimum of 0-2 years of cognate experience in the development sector, and research.
  3. Multilingual speaker desirable, especially in French
  4. Working knowledge of Microsoft Excel and at least one statistical analysis software, Such as SPSS, Nvivo, R-project.
  5. Self-starter, good time management, creative, with ability to communicate in a professional manner
  6. Experience living and working in different cultures
  7. Must be detail-oriented, able to manage multiple tasks efficiently, who will thrive by taking ownership and initiative
